Compartilhar via


ToolboxItem.GetType Método

Definição

Cria uma instância do tipo especificado.

Sobrecargas

GetType(IDesignerHost)

Habilita o acesso ao tipo associado ao item de caixa de ferramentas.

GetType(IDesignerHost, AssemblyName, String, Boolean)

Cria uma instância do tipo especificado, opcionalmente usando um nome de assembly e host de designer especificados.

GetType(IDesignerHost)

Habilita o acesso ao tipo associado ao item de caixa de ferramentas.

public:
 Type ^ GetType(System::ComponentModel::Design::IDesignerHost ^ host);
public Type GetType (System.ComponentModel.Design.IDesignerHost host);
public Type? GetType (System.ComponentModel.Design.IDesignerHost? host);
override this.GetType : System.ComponentModel.Design.IDesignerHost -> Type
Public Function GetType (host As IDesignerHost) As Type

Parâmetros

host
IDesignerHost

O host de designer a ser consultado quanto a ITypeResolutionService.

Retornos

O tipo associado ao item de caixa de ferramentas.

Comentários

O host do designer é usado para acessar uma implementação da ITypeResolutionService interface. No entanto, o tipo carregado não é adicionado à lista de referências no host do designer.

Aplica-se a

GetType(IDesignerHost, AssemblyName, String, Boolean)

Cria uma instância do tipo especificado, opcionalmente usando um nome de assembly e host de designer especificados.

protected:
 virtual Type ^ GetType(System::ComponentModel::Design::IDesignerHost ^ host, System::Reflection::AssemblyName ^ assemblyName, System::String ^ typeName, bool reference);
protected virtual Type GetType (System.ComponentModel.Design.IDesignerHost host, System.Reflection.AssemblyName assemblyName, string typeName, bool reference);
protected virtual Type? GetType (System.ComponentModel.Design.IDesignerHost? host, System.Reflection.AssemblyName? assemblyName, string typeName, bool reference);
override this.GetType : System.ComponentModel.Design.IDesignerHost * System.Reflection.AssemblyName * string * bool -> Type
Protected Overridable Function GetType (host As IDesignerHost, assemblyName As AssemblyName, typeName As String, reference As Boolean) As Type

Parâmetros

host
IDesignerHost

O IDesignerHost para o documento atual. Ele pode ser null.

assemblyName
AssemblyName

Um AssemblyName que indica o assembly que contém o tipo a ser carregado. Ele pode ser null.

typeName
String

O nome do tipo do qual criar uma instância.

reference
Boolean

Um valor que indica se deve ou não adicionar uma referência ao assembly que contém o tipo especificado ao conjunto de referências do host de designer.

Retornos

Uma instância do tipo especificado, se puder ser localizado.

Exceções

typeName não está especificado.

Confira também

Aplica-se a